Output e3415f867483543ebcc7c6489923d2e26dabdccd6b09a605584a78fd0dbe0a02:0

value
73839
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d2028760f61ceaeda5de0e8fe1e873831e770c0 OP_EQUAL
address
3D6cuuLRcoDnD55UNqoEquUgKzXVnSNqjg
transaction
e3415f867483543ebcc7c6489923d2e26dabdccd6b09a605584a78fd0dbe0a02
spent
false